Ethereum’s Pectra upgrade to improve wallet functionality and user experience

Ethereum’s Pectra upgrade, expected in late 2024 or early 2025, will improve the user experience and functionality of the cryptocurrency wallet, enabling smart contracts and sponsored transactions, but will raise security concerns.

With the introduction of the Pectra update in late 2024 or early 2025, Ethereum hopes to significantly improve the cryptocurrency wallet by adding new features and improving the user experience. One of the key recommendations in the update, Ethereum Improvement Proposal (EIP) 3074, allows regular cryptocurrency wallets to behave like smart contracts, including transaction bundling and sponsored transactions.

Improved cryptocurrency wallet usability and functionality

The Pectra update brings several improvements to the cryptocurrency wallet, providing a simpler and more effective experience for consumers. By adding EIP 3074, users can take advantage of transaction bundling, which allows many transactions to be bundled together and processed as a single transaction. This feature can lower transaction costs and increase productivity.

The update also enables sponsored transactions, allowing users to store assets in wallets that are not Ethereum-based but still have access to Ethereum network features. With the help of this feature, users can participate in dApps and leverage Ethereum’s ecosystem without having to physically own Ether.

Security things to remember

Although the Pectra update includes some exciting new features, users still need to be cautious and pay attention to security issues. There is always a risk of financial loss while completing any financial transaction and users must take necessary precautions to protect their wallets and valuables.

It is essential to use a trusted wallet and follow recommended security procedures for your wallet, such as creating a strong password, enabling two-factor authentication, and updating hardware and software. Users are also advised to exercise caution while using unidentified dApps or engaging in sponsorship transactions. This is because these activities may present additional risks.

Expected to be released in late 2024 or early 2025, the Ethereum Pectra update will significantly improve the cryptocurrency wallet by adding new features and improving the user experience. The addition of EIP 3074 will allow standard cryptocurrency wallets to perform the functions of smart contracts, including sponsored transactions and transaction bundling. To reduce risk, users should prioritize and pay attention to wallet security.
